What does 참 mean? I have seen 참 a few times and always thought it meant "really" or "very", but my dictionary says that it means to "hold back". Could some one help me and maybe give me an example sentence please. 감사합니다!

It could be. But in that case, it should be used alone. For example... "참! 어제 미팅은 어땠어?" = "By the way! How was your meeting yesterday?" So it's like 'by the way' or 'wait'.
